Dark Schneider:
What do you think, is better insert a bad translation with possibility to ignore it (force to load english) or simply not insert it?.
If you're going to have multiple languages, you might as well place that option in the Options menu, and have an option to choose language, rather than "Force English"
Personally, if the translation is bad, I'd rather not even have it as an option, but I'm sure lots of people feel different.
Bottom line is, you have to make your game shine in a small number of minutes. A user is likely not going to spend more than 5 minutes before giving a first judgement on your game. And in these 5 minutes, it's not likely they're going to go to the options screen and switch to english if they don't like the translation. And a bad language experience could reduce their willingness to buy the game. So for attracting customers, I think you should either have a top-notch translation, or leave english as the default (with the option of changing it later). Having the bad translation as default (even if you can change this in the options menu) might turn off customers.